AGRY 536 - Environmental Biophysics

Description: | An analysis of energy fluxes to and from terrestrial plants, insects, mammals, and humans as they exist in their macro and micro climates. Agricultural meteorology methods (both research and operations) will be presented. Labs will be both in-laboratory and in-field with reports required. A special project will be required of all students and will be presented in class and written as if for publication. |
